Re: Internet Browsers will not load
« Reply #11 on: September 01, 2017, 03:50:35 PM »
There is an issue with the webshield.  This is how I was able to fix it, so I could use all my internet browsers -

Open up Avast
Go to Settings
Go to Components
WebShield
Click on Customize
Unclick 'Enable HTTPS scanning'

« Reply #13 on: September 01, 2017, 05:01:41 PM »
Can confirm this issue is still present (for me at least).
I've tried disabling Avast, rebooting (several times), manually checking for updates (which claims it's already up to date), all to no avail. My only solution as to this minute is to uninstall Avast and reboot, doing so allows Chrome and Thunderbird to run just fine afterwards (at least until I re-install Avast).

It appears that the hooks "snxhk64.dll" and "aswhooka.dll" are to blame (both located in "..\Avast" and "..\Avast\x64" respectfully).
Each crash has "The thread tried to read from or write to a virtual address for which it does not have the appropriate access" as the Exception (collected via "AppData\Local\CrashDumps").

I also noticed that Visual Studio was taking a little longer to load while the newest Avast client was installed, though I have no concrete evidence to this (could just be my imagination).
Interestingly enough, Internet Explorer didn't seem to be affected. It loaded without issue during my woes.
